## Artifact Signing — SDK Parity Notes (Weekly Sync)

Kestrel SDK for Android reached parity with the Swift client this sprint: offline queueing, batched telemetry, and retry semantics now match. Both SDKs ship as signed artifacts from the same pipeline. Remaining gap: background sync throttling, targeted next sprint. Verify both release bundles before tagging. Both artifacts validate against the shared signing key below.

signing key of kawig-fafog = bky19_6Fypv1qws7J8qJtaYjX

## v4.2.0 — Broker Upgrade Notes

Heads up, support folks: with the Quillbus 4.x upgrade we renamed `BROKER_AUTH_MODE` to `QUILLBUS_AUTH_MODE`. The old name is silently ignored, which explains most of the "consumers won't connect" tickets this week. Customers on 3.x configs should rename the setting, restart workers, and confirm the queue depth drains. The upgraded broker also requires its connection credential in the env file, set on the following line.

sealed setting: ARCHIVE_KEY3=bd6

Quick note for the reception team: with the new fifth floor at Tansey House opening Monday, expect a bump in visitor traffic. All guests still sign in at the ground-floor desk — no exceptions, even if they're heading straight up with a host. Lanyards are the green ones for fifth-floor visits. If a host is running late, park the visitor in the lounge. The fifth-floor lobby doors open with the temporary access code.

staff pass of fajof-fawif = bdg-ES-2

## Runbook: FeedWarden Validator Restarts

If FeedWarden starts flagging every podcast feed as malformed, it's almost always a stale schema cache, not an actual RSS apocalypse. First, check the validator logs on the Ostermill box for repeated schema-fetch timeouts. If you see them, bounce the cache sidecar before restarting the validator itself — restarting in the wrong order just re-poisons the cache. Give it five minutes, then spot-check three known-good feeds. The validator reads its settings at boot, currently set to:

config for yahof-tajop:
zorath:
  pin: 7493
  metrics_host: metrics.zorath.tolvaqsys.internal
  tenant: praiel
  seal: seal_fd9cd4f1